Central Asia —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an and Turkmenistan — is one of the fastest-growing apparel import regions for Chinese manufacturers. Russian is the shared business language, tastes lean toward elegant modest silhouettes and vibrant occasion wear, and the logistics corridor through Almaty and Tashkent is mature. This guide walks boutique owners and emerging brands through sourcing women's apparel from China for the region: what sells, how to size, which fabrics work, and how to ship without surprises.
1. What the Central Asian market actually buys
Demand is concentrated in a few high-rotation categories. Prioritize these when planning your first order:
- Dresses — midi and maxi lengths dominate; long-sleeve and high-neck versions sell year-round, with bolder occasion styles peaking around holidays and weddings.
- Modest wear — tunics, longline tops and covered silhouettes perform well, especially in more conservative cities.
- Occasion & party wear — sequin, satin and metallic pieces for celebrations are a high-margin niche with repeat demand.
- Plus size — a fast-growing segment; proper 1X–5X grading (not stretched straight sizes) is a real differentiator.
- Two-piece sets — coordinated top + bottom for everyday wear, easy to mix and match.
2. Sizing: use Russian/EU standards, grade true plus sizes
Central Asian buyers shop in Russian (RU) and EU sizes. Provide a clear conversion chart and, critically, grade plus sizes on a real plus-size block.
| RU size | EU size | BUST (cm) | WAIST (cm) | HIP (cm)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 44 | XS | 84 | 66 | 92 |
| 46 | S | 88 | 70 | 96 |
| 48 | M | 92 | 74 | 100 |
| 50 | L | 96 | 78 | 104 |
| 52–54 | XL–2X | 100–104 | 82–86 | 108–112 |
| 56–60 | 3X–5X | 108–116 | 90–98 | 116–124 |
Tip: always confirm the manufacturer's size block with a tech pack or a graded spec sheet. "Plus size" that is just a scaled straight size will fit poorly and generate returns.
3. Fabric recommendations for the climate
Central Asia has hot summers and cold winters. Build a seasonal mix:
- Spring/Summer: rayon, viscose, lightweight jersey and cotton blends — breathable, drapey, comfortable in heat.
- Autumn/Winter: denser crepe, ponte and knit blends for structure and warmth.
- Occasion: satin, sequin-embroidered mesh and metallic finishes for festive wear.
- Modest/linen: linen-cotton blends for breathable covered looks.
4. Customization & private label
Most regional boutiques want their own brand, not generic stock. A capable manufacturer should offer:
- Woven neck labels and printed care labels — Russian + English on request.
- Custom hang tags and poly-bag branding.
- Custom dye-to-match colors (send a Pantone or physical swatch).
- Small-batch flexibility so you can test several styles at once.
5. MOQ, sampling & production timeline
| Stage | Typical detail | Lead time |
|---|---|---|
| MOQ | 100 pcs / style / color (mix sizes) | — |
| Sampling | Sample fee refunded on bulk order | 5–7 days |
| Bulk production | With live photos & videos | 10–15 days |
| Shipping (DDP) | Almaty / Tashkent by rail or road | 12–25 days |
6. Logistics: DDP to Almaty & Tashkent
The cleanest route for small and mid-sized buyers is Delivered Duty Paid (DDP) — the manufacturer handles freight and import clearance, and you receive a landed price upfront. Key points:
- Gateways: Almaty (Kazakhstan) and Tashkent (Uzbekistan) are the main entry hubs, served by road and China–Europe rail.
- EAEU customs: Kazakhstan is part of the Eurasian Economic Union, so goods cleared there can often move intra-union with less friction. Uzbekistan handles its own clearance.
- DDP advantage: no surprise demurrage or brokerage fees at the border — the price you agree is the price delivered.
7. Quality control & factory verification
Trust is built on proof. Before committing to a bulk run:
- Request a physical sample (not just photos) and check stitching, fabric hand-feel and color accuracy.
- Ask for production photos at each stage — cutting, sewing line, finishing, packing.
- Agree a QC checklist (measurement tolerance ±1.5 cm, no skipped stitches, intact prints).
- Verify the factory via video call or a third-party inspection for larger orders.
- Use Telegram updates — a manufacturer that sends real-time photos builds confidence fast.
8. Cost breakdown (illustrative, FOB factory)
| Cost component | Share of unit cost |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Fabric | 40–55% | Higher for occasion/sequin fabrics |
| Cut & sew labor | 20–30% | Guangzhou skilled labor |
| Trims & labels | 5–10% | Branding, zippers, packaging |
| Factory overhead & margin | 15–25% | Negotiable at volume |
| Shipping + duty (DDP) | adds on top | Quoted separately, all-in |
Volume is the main lever: the same style at 100 / 300 / 500 / 1000+ pcs typically steps down 8–15% per tier. Confirm the full tiered price before sampling.
9. Common mistakes to avoid
- Skipping the sample: a $30 sample prevents a $3,000 mistake.
- Weak plus-size grading: "extended" straight sizes fit poorly and drive returns.
- FOB without a freight plan: for Central Asia, DDP is almost always simpler.
- No Russian-language labels: local retailers and customers expect RU care/brand text.
- No production visibility: without stage photos you can't catch issues until it's too late.
10. Frequently asked questions
Can I order in Russian and get Russian labels?
Yes — choose a manufacturer with Russian-speaking staff and offer RU/EN bilingual labels. This is standard for the regional market.
What's the minimum for a private-label run?
Typically 100 pcs per style/color. You can mix sizes within the run to test the market.
How long until it reaches Almaty or Tashkent?
Production 10–15 days + DDP shipping 12–25 days, so plan for roughly 4–6 weeks door-to-door including sampling.
Is DDP safe for small buyers?
It's the safest option for small and mid-sized buyers because the landed price is fixed and the seller owns customs clearance.
